所有的文章都来自于AI生成,其仅用于SEO之目的。
如果你来到了这里,欢迎使用我们精心打造的应用或游戏。
点击此处飞燕工作室,你将可以发现很多精彩的苹果iOS应用!
## 掘金轻量化体验:拥抱 H5 网页浏览的新时代
移动互联网的飞速发展,使得用户对网页浏览的需求也日益增长。传统的App开发成本高、周期长,且需要用户下载安装,这在一定程度上阻碍了内容的快速传播和用户的便捷访问。H5网页,凭借其跨平台、免安装、易传播的特性,逐渐成为移动互联网时代的主流选择。本文将深入探讨H5网页浏览的优势、技术实现、优化策略以及未来的发展趋势,旨在帮助开发者和用户更好地拥抱H5网页浏览的新时代。
**H5网页浏览的优势:轻量化体验的典范**
H5网页浏览之所以能够快速崛起,并受到广大用户和开发者的青睐,主要归功于以下几个方面的优势:
* **跨平台性:一次开发,多端通用**:H5网页基于HTML5、CSS3、JavaScript等标准技术,可以在各种操作系统和浏览器上运行,无需针对不同的平台进行单独开发。这意味着开发者只需要编写一次代码,就可以让用户在iOS、Android、PC等多个平台上流畅地访问网页内容,大大降低了开发成本和维护难度。
* **免安装性:即点即用,无需等待**:H5网页无需用户下载安装,只需通过浏览器即可直接访问。这极大地简化了用户的使用流程,用户无需等待漫长的下载和安装过程,即可快速浏览所需的内容。这种即点即用的特性,极大地提升了用户体验,尤其是在低网速环境下,H5网页的优势更加明显。
* **易传播性:分享便捷,病毒式传播**:H5网页可以通过各种渠道进行传播,例如微信、QQ、微博等社交平台。用户只需分享一个链接,即可将网页内容分享给朋友或社交圈,实现病毒式传播。这种便捷的传播方式,有助于内容的快速扩散和品牌的有效推广。
* **低成本性:降低开发和维护成本**:相比于原生App开发,H5网页的开发成本更低。开发者可以使用现有的前端框架和工具,快速构建功能丰富的网页应用。此外,H5网页的维护成本也相对较低,只需更新服务器上的代码,即可实现所有平台的同步更新。
* **易更新性:无需重新发布,实时更新**:H5网页的内容更新无需重新发布App,开发者只需修改服务器上的代码,用户即可实时看到最新的内容。这种快速更新的特性,保证了网页内容的时效性,也便于开发者及时修复bug和优化用户体验。
**H5网页浏览的技术实现:构建坚实的基础**
H5网页浏览的技术实现主要依赖于以下几个核心技术:
* **HTML5:构建网页结构的基石**:HTML5是构建网页结构的标准语言,它定义了网页的各种元素,例如文本、图像、视频、音频等。HTML5提供了一系列新的标签和API,使得开发者可以更加方便地构建功能丰富的网页应用。
* **CSS3:美化网页样式的利器**:CSS3是用于描述网页样式的语言,它可以控制网页的布局、颜色、字体、动画等。CSS3提供了一系列新的属性和选择器,使得开发者可以更加灵活地设计网页的视觉效果。
* **JavaScript:赋予网页交互的能力**:JavaScript是一种脚本语言,它可以赋予网页交互的能力。通过JavaScript,开发者可以实现各种动态效果,例如表单验证、动画效果、数据交互等。JavaScript也是前端框架和库的基础,例如React、Vue.js、Angular等。
* **前端框架:提高开发效率的工具**:前端框架提供了一套完整的开发解决方案,包括组件、模板、数据绑定、路由等。使用前端框架可以大大提高开发效率,减少重复代码的编写。常见的H5前端框架包括React、Vue.js、Angular等。
* **后端服务:提供数据和逻辑支持**:H5网页通常需要后端服务提供数据和逻辑支持。后端服务可以使用各种编程语言和技术来实现,例如Java、Python、PHP、Node.js等。后端服务负责处理用户请求、存储数据、进行业务逻辑处理等。
**H5网页浏览的优化策略:提升用户体验的关键**
为了提升H5网页浏览的用户体验,开发者需要采取一系列的优化策略:
* **优化加载速度:减少资源体积,优化网络请求**:加载速度是影响用户体验的关键因素。开发者应该尽量减少网页的资源体积,例如压缩图片、合并CSS和JavaScript文件等。此外,还可以优化网络请求,例如使用CDN加速、减少HTTP请求次数等。
* **适配不同屏幕:采用响应式设计,优化布局**:H5网页需要在不同的屏幕尺寸上正常显示。开发者应该采用响应式设计,根据屏幕尺寸自动调整网页的布局和样式。此外,还需要优化触摸操作,例如增加点击区域、优化滑动效果等。
* **提升流畅性:优化代码逻辑,减少内存占用**:流畅性是影响用户体验的重要因素。开发者应该优化代码逻辑,避免出现性能瓶颈。此外,还需要减少内存占用,避免网页出现卡顿或崩溃。
* **增强安全性:防止XSS攻击,保护用户隐私**:安全性是H5网页浏览的重要问题。开发者应该采取措施防止XSS攻击,保护用户隐私。例如,对用户输入进行过滤、使用HTTPS协议等。
* **优化SEO:提高搜索排名,增加曝光率**:开发者应该优化H5网页的SEO,提高搜索排名,增加曝光率。例如,设置合适的标题和描述、使用关键词、创建高质量的内容等。
* **使用离线缓存:提高访问速度,支持离线浏览**:可以使用Service Worker技术实现离线缓存,提高网页的访问速度,并支持离线浏览。这对于网络不稳定的场景非常有用。
* **利用浏览器API:调用设备能力,增强功能性**:可以使用浏览器提供的API调用设备能力,例如摄像头、麦克风、地理位置等,增强H5网页的功能性。例如,可以开发基于H5的拍照应用、录音应用、定位应用等。
**H5网页浏览的未来趋势:拥抱创新,拓展边界**
H5网页浏览的未来发展充满了机遇和挑战。随着技术的不断进步,H5网页将朝着以下几个方向发展:
* **更强大的性能:WebGL、WebAssembly的广泛应用**:WebGL和WebAssembly等技术将进一步提升H5网页的性能,使得H5网页可以运行更加复杂的游戏和应用。
* **更丰富的功能:VR/AR、AI技术的融合**:VR/AR和AI技术将与H5网页深度融合,创造出更加沉浸式和智能化的用户体验。例如,可以使用H5网页开发VR游戏、AR购物应用等。
* **更便捷的开发:低代码、无代码平台的兴起**:低代码和无代码平台将降低H5网页的开发门槛,使得更多的人可以参与到H5网页的开发中来。
* **更广泛的应用:小程序、快应用的普及**:小程序和快应用等轻应用形态将进一步普及,使得H5网页的应用场景更加广泛。
* **更强的安全性:WebAuthn等安全技术的应用**:WebAuthn等安全技术将进一步增强H5网页的安全性,保护用户隐私。
**总结:轻量化体验的未来**
H5网页浏览作为一种轻量化的体验,已经深刻地改变了我们访问互联网的方式。它凭借其跨平台、免安装、易传播的特性,在移动互联网时代占据了重要的地位。随着技术的不断进步,H5网页将继续拥抱创新,拓展边界,为用户带来更加丰富、便捷和智能的互联网体验。开发者应该积极拥抱H5技术,不断优化用户体验,才能在激烈的市场竞争中脱颖而出。而用户,也应该更加了解H5网页,并善用其带来的便利,享受更轻量化的互联网生活。